Erica Donner is an Associate Professor and ARC Future Fellow in the Future Industries Institute at the University of South Australia. Her research in the field of environmental biogeochemistry provides a fundamental basis for environmental risk assessment and risk management, focussing on topics such as soil and water quality; wastewater treatment and reuse, and microbial resistance.

In her current research, Erica is particularly interested in understanding the links between chemical selective pressure and microbial ecology and resistance. Erica's ARC Future Fellowship is focussed on the prevalence and potential transfer of microbial silver resistance and cross-resistance in the environment and its implications for the biomedical applications of silver nanotechnology. She also leads a project funded by the South Australian Government investigating the transfer/control of antibiotic resistant bacteria and their genes during wastewater treatment and reuse.
